WATCH: Red Bull's Gasly suffers big FP2 crash in Germany
After a strong showing in Britain, Pierre Gasly was looking to carry than momentum into Germany. But the Frenchman's progress was cut short in FP2 when he ran wide and into the barriers at Hockenheim's final corner, causing significant damage to his Red Bull in what team boss Christian Horner said was a 10G crash...
